    what is the lowest the hgb should be, for an MDS patient to get a transfusion?

    My wife is the patient but we have never seen a consistent cutoff for transfusion. She has been in the 5-7 range and gotten 1-2 units. I suspect that there are more things to look at rather than just the hgb number.

    My Hgb is between 8 and 9 and I’ve been told I’m not sick enough for blood transfusion, or participation in a clinical study. And at 68 I’m too old for a bone marrow transplant. Guess I should feel lucky the doctor bothers to see me once a month.

    It is usually the symptoms of anemia, tiredness/shortness of breath, that determines when to transfuse. Re: age and transplant – it is the biological age of your body that matters. See a blog I wrote a few years back:
